#4436ae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4436ae is composed of 26.7% red, 21.2%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.9% cyan, 69%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 247 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 44.7%. #4436ae color hex could be obtained by blending #886cff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#4436ae color description : Dark moderate blue.

#4436ae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4436ae has RGB values of R:68, G:54,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 4470446.

Shades and Tints of #4436ae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040309 is the darkest color, while #faf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4436ae

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6b79 is the less saturated color, while #1c01e3 is the most saturated one.
